"Immanuel Wilderness Lodge review"
Accommodation was comfortable, the food (dinner and breakfast) was excellent and the staff were all very friendly. The little waterhole provided plenty of bird interest, as well as springbok and bontebock while enjoying a pre-dinner drink. A couple of resident ostriches and some tortoises also added interest.
Would definitely recommend for a one night stopover." See all these reviews: 23n in Namibia

"Immanuel Wilderness"
Meals are beautifully cooked by the owner and proudly served by the attentive and friendly staff. And the owner personally talks to each of the guests to enquire if everything is OK!
Lovely restaurant and intimate lounge area overlooking beautifully designed grounds to relax within. Rooms could do with a little updating although clean and comfortable but as the owner confides, his priority has been the grounds and restaurant/lounge areas for development and has not been able to as yet refurbish the rooms - budgets only go so far!!!!!
But a worthy resting place with superb food cooked lovingly by the owner!!!!!" See all these reviews: 14n in Namibia

"Sadly no longer a wilderness"
On arrival we were greeted by two staff members and shown our room. It was adequate but not inspiring and there was traffic noise. However the lodge dining room was delightful and the food was good. The take away packed breakfast was the best we have never been given anywhere! We never met the owners but spoke to Sabine over the phone on how to reach the airport.
We would like to make special mention of Johanna who proved herself to be most capable - she put us in touch with Sabine, cooked the evening meal, sorted out our bill, got up early to give us our packed breakfasts and inspired us with confidence. Her professional approach has enabled us to rate the lodge as good rather than average.
With the knowledge of hindsight we wished we had selected accommodation east of Windhoek so that we did not have to drive through the city rush hour on our way to the airport." See all these reviews: 19n in Namibia

"It was ok for one night"
The bedroom accommodation is looking tired and badly in need of an update. Also it was strange that we had a small fridge in our room but our friends did not. The outside area was in full sun and therefor could not be used during the day.
Food was excellent but despite trying to engage the host in conversation on a number of occasions, she was quite abrupt. This was the least friendly of all our accommodation and we wouldn't return.
Directions to this lodge were unclear and we turned off the main road too soon, travelling miles on a gravel road to then realise we were back close to the main road again." See all these reviews: 9n in Zimbabwe; 5n in Namibia
We’re sorry if our directions were not clear; there are some changes to the road network nearby which are currently in progress – and we’ll try to update these when the new road network is clear.
